Integrate DynaRisk with your Feathery forms to enhance underwriting workflows with real-time, user-specific cyber risk insights. By embedding DynaRisk’s data directly into the submission process, underwriters gain a clearer picture of individual and business-level cyber exposure—enabling more informed decisions from the start.
DynaRisk offers advanced cyber risk scoring solutions that combine threat intelligence, behavioral data, and mitigation tools. Designed to support insurers and financial services, DynaRisk’s analytics help assess the likelihood of a cyber incident and provide actionable insights for both individuals and businesses. With Feathery, these insights can be surfaced during form submissions to automate triage, personalize workflows, and strengthen your risk management strategy.

Before integrating with DynaRisk, ensure you have API access and understand how their scoring model aligns with your underwriting criteria. DynaRisk provides both individual and business-level data, so consider which scoring logic best supports your risk appetite. Work with your tech team to define when risk scoring should trigger (e.g., on submission or after specific input), and validate how to securely store or act on the insights surfaced.
Go to the Feathery form you'd like to connect with DynaRisk and open the Integrations tab.
Connect your DynaRisk account using your API key or developer credentials.
Choose which DynaRisk data points (e.g., Cyber Risk Score, Risk Category) to include in your workflow.
Configure when the data should be pulled—on form submission, step entry, or field input.
Map DynaRisk fields to your Feathery form fields and click Connect to activate the integration.
